Sat 756329009436186

decimal
151265.4009436186
degree
0°151265′65″4009436186‴
percentile
36.015667155626105%
name
imliqiuutul
cycle
0
epoch
0
period
75
block
151265
offset
4009436186
timestamp
rarity
common